DRL = Daytime Running Lights so they should be on during the day.
The packages confuse things however. If you have the RS package, the DRL's are your fog lights (genius move huh? )!I THINK on the SS without the RS package the DRL's are the halo's. ![]() If you have "REAL" fog lights (non RS), you should have a switch for them on the front of the light switch. Many with the RS get a special harness that makes the DRL's (fog lights) stay on at night. Otherwise, they DO NOT stay on at night. See? easy.

On the RS lights the fog lights are the HIDs. With their brightness and the upper cutoff they function very well in fog. Thus, the separate DRLs. Non-RS do not have halos. The regular headlights are on using the high beams with a lowered voltage as DRLs.
